Free Throw Admin
Question on Free throw admin as the TRAIL.
1) What side of the shooter do I stand? Even with Freethrow line Extended? 2) What players do I watch for possible violations? 3) Do I extended my arm up before the last of 2 shots or 1 and 1? Then tomahawk to start clock. Thanks, TR |

2) You have shooter, the player in the top lane space nearest you and the top 2 spaces opposite you. 3)I raise my arm on all shots once the shooter releases the shot. |
